2012-04-05 15 views

Odpowiedz

9

Od KB138819:

The pożarów przypadku, gdy forma jest najpierw ładowany do pamięci.

i

[...] zdarzenie Activate jest wywoływana za każdym razem staje się formą aktywnego okna, tak długo, jak jest nacisk przemieszczanych między formami w aplikacji.

+0

Dzięki za szybką odpowiedź. – CodeBlue

+2

+1 Zobacz także [cykl życia podstawowych form wizualnych] (http://msdn.microsoft.com/en-us/library/aa242139(v=vs.60).aspx) – MarkJ

0

możesz spróbować sam!

Option Explicit 

Private Sub Form_Activate() 
    MsgBox "Form_Activate" 
End Sub 

Private Sub Form_Load() 
    MsgBox "Fom_Load" 
End Sub 

Form_Load msgbox zawsze pojawia się jako pierwszy!

+1

Zawsze lepiej jest sprawdzić dokumentację takie rzeczy. Naprawdę nie możesz wyczerpująco przetestować wszystkich możliwych warunków, a samo zrobienie założeń może doprowadzić do trudnych do wykrycia błędów, które można odtworzyć tylko w warunkach "terenowych", w których nie można łatwo podłączyć debugera. –